10月23日(ri),益陽市發(fa)展和(he)改革委員會發(fa)布關(guan)于(yu)印發(fa)《益陽市能源領域碳達峰實施(shi)方案》的通知。 《通(tong)知》指(zhi)出,大力發(fa)展(zhan)風(feng)電(dian)和光伏發(fa)電(dian)。堅持集中(zhong)(zhong)式與分(fen)布式并舉,全面(mian)推(tui)進(jin)風(feng)電(dian)、光伏發(fa)電(dian)大規模、高比例、市場化發(fa)展(zhan)。加(jia)快(kuai)推(tui)進(jin)赫(he)山區(qu)、安(an)化縣、桃(tao)江縣、沅江市、南縣、大通(tong)湖區(qu)等縣市區(qu)已批(pi)復的(de)“十四五”集中(zhong)(zhong)式光伏項(xiang)目開發(fa)建設(she)。充分(fen)發(fa)揮沅江市漉湖和安(an)化縣大峰(feng)山、芙(fu)蓉山、天子(zi)山等區(qu)域(yu)的(de)風(feng)能資(zi)源優勢(shi),推(tui)動集中(zhong)(zhong)式風(feng)電(dian)項(xiang)目開發(fa)建設(she)。 因地制宜(yi)開(kai)發(fa)(fa)利(li)用(yong)一(yi)批農光(guang)(guang)(guang)(guang)互補(bu)、林(lin)光(guang)(guang)(guang)(guang)互補(bu)和漁光(guang)(guang)(guang)(guang)互補(bu)等(deng)集中(zhong)式(shi)(shi)光(guang)(guang)(guang)(guang)伏項目,打造(zao)“光(guang)(guang)(guang)(guang)伏+生態治理”模式(shi)(shi)。重點(dian)依托資源稟賦較(jiao)好,且具(ju)備建設條(tiao)件的安化縣、沅(yuan)江市、大通湖(hu)區等(deng)縣市區,布局建設一(yi)批多(duo)能(neng)互補(bu)清(qing)潔能(neng)源基地。大力發(fa)(fa)展分布式(shi)(shi)光(guang)(guang)(guang)(guang)伏,支持“風(feng)/光(guang)(guang)(guang)(guang)+儲能(neng)”開(kai)發(fa)(fa)模式(shi)(shi),鼓勵分布式(shi)(shi)新(xin)能(neng)源就地就近(jin)開(kai)發(fa)(fa)利(li)用(yong),全(quan)面推進(jin)南縣整縣屋(wu)頂(ding)分布式(shi)(shi)光(guang)(guang)(guang)(guang)伏開(kai)發(fa)(fa)試點(dian)建設。 積極推(tui)動工業(ye)園(yuan)(yuan)區、公共機(ji)構(gou)、商(shang)場等屋頂光(guang)(guang)伏開(kai)發(fa),支持園(yuan)(yuan)區結(jie)合消(xiao)納條件積極發(fa)展(zhan)屋頂分(fen)布式(shi)光(guang)(guang)伏發(fa)電(dian)。促進分(fen)布式(shi)光(guang)(guang)伏與交通、建筑、園(yuan)(yuan)區等多場景融合發(fa)展(zhan)。深入落實鄉村(cun)振興戰略(lve),推(tui)進農村(cun)分(fen)布式(shi)新能源建設(she)。到(dao)2030年(nian),力爭(zheng)全市風電(dian)、光(guang)(guang)伏發(fa)電(dian)裝機(ji)規模達(da)到(dao)500萬千瓦(wa)以上。 同(tong)時,加快全市配(pei)(pei)電(dian)(dian)(dian)網智能(neng)(neng)化、數字化提(ti)檔升級(ji),鞏固(gu)滿足(zu)大規模(mo)分布式可再生能(neng)(neng)源(yuan)接入的(de)配(pei)(pei)電(dian)(dian)(dian)網,建(jian)設以(yi)消(xiao)納(na)新能(neng)(neng)源(yuan)為主(zhu)的(de)智能(neng)(neng)微(wei)電(dian)(dian)(dian)網,推(tui)動(dong)電(dian)(dian)(dian)網之間(jian)柔性可控互聯。增強系統資源(yuan)調節能(neng)(neng)力(li)。加快已(yi)開工抽(chou)水蓄能(neng)(neng)電(dian)(dian)(dian)站項目建(jian)設,為湖南省電(dian)(dian)(dian)網安全運行(xing)提(ti)供強有力(li)保(bao)障。加快新型儲能(neng)(neng)規模(mo)化應用,支(zhi)持新能(neng)(neng)源(yuan)合理配(pei)(pei)置(zhi)儲能(neng)(neng)系統,推(tui)動(dong)風電(dian)(dian)(dian)、集中式光伏發電(dian)(dian)(dian)項目分別按照不低(di)于裝機容(rong)量的(de)15%、5%比(bi)例(儲能(neng)(neng)時長2小時)配(pei)(pei)建(jian)儲能(neng)(neng)電(dian)(dian)(dian)站。 二、主要目標 錨定力爭2060年前(qian)實現碳(tan)中和的遠景(jing)目標,力爭全市能(neng)源(yuan)領域碳(tan)排放2030年前(qian)達到峰值。主要目標如(ru)下: 到(dao)2025年,能源(yuan)(yuan)安全保(bao)供能力持(chi)續(xu)增強。能源(yuan)(yuan)結構進(jin)一步(bu)優化(hua),非化(hua)石能源(yuan)(yuan)消(xiao)(xiao)費(fei)比重提(ti)高到(dao)22%左(zuo)右,單位地(di)區(qu)生(sheng)(sheng)產(chan)(chan)總(zong)值(zhi)能源(yuan)(yuan)消(xiao)(xiao)耗較2020年下降(jiang)14.5%,單位地(di)區(qu)生(sheng)(sheng)產(chan)(chan)總(zong)值(zhi)二氧化(hua)碳排放(fang)下降(jiang)確保(bao)完成省下達(da)目標(biao),風、光等可再(zai)生(sheng)(sheng)能源(yuan)(yuan)裝機規模逐步(bu)提(ti)高,新(xin)型(xing)電力系統建(jian)設穩步(bu)推進(jin),電能占終端(duan)能源(yuan)(yuan)消(xiao)(xiao)費(fei)比重達(da)到(dao)22%左(zuo)右,能源(yuan)(yuan)生(sheng)(sheng)產(chan)(chan)環節持(chi)續(xu)降(jiang)碳提(ti)效,能源(yuan)(yuan)利(li)用效率大幅提(ti)升,為實(shi)(shi)現碳達(da)峰奠(dian)定(ding)堅(jian)實(shi)(shi)基(ji)礎。 到2030年,清潔(jie)低碳(tan)安全高效能(neng)(neng)源(yuan)體(ti)系初(chu)步(bu)形成(cheng),能(neng)(neng)源(yuan)領域(yu)碳(tan)排放如期實現達峰。能(neng)(neng)源(yuan)結構(gou)優(you)化取(qu)得顯(xian)(xian)著(zhu)成(cheng)果,新型電力(li)系統建設(she)取(qu)得重要進展,非(fei)化石(shi)能(neng)(neng)源(yuan)消(xiao)費(fei)比重提高到25%左右,單位地區生產總值能(neng)(neng)源(yuan)消(xiao)耗和(he)二氧(yang)化碳(tan)排放下降(jiang)完成(cheng)省下達目標,電能(neng)(neng)占終端能(neng)(neng)源(yuan)消(xiao)費(fei)比重顯(xian)(xian)著(zhu)提升(sheng),能(neng)(neng)源(yuan)綠色低碳(tan)技(ji)術創新能(neng)(neng)力(li)顯(xian)(xian)著(zhu)增(zeng)強,能(neng)(neng)源(yuan)轉型體(ti)制機制更加健全。 三、重點任務 (一)推(tui)動能源結構(gou)調整優(you)化 1.大力(li)發(fa)(fa)展風電和光伏發(fa)(fa)電 堅持集(ji)中式(shi)(shi)(shi)與(yu)分(fen)布(bu)(bu)(bu)(bu)式(shi)(shi)(shi)并舉,全面(mian)推進(jin)風(feng)電(dian)、光(guang)(guang)(guang)伏(fu)(fu)發(fa)(fa)(fa)(fa)(fa)電(dian)大規模、高比例、市場化(hua)發(fa)(fa)(fa)(fa)(fa)展。加(jia)快推進(jin)赫山(shan)區(qu)(qu)、安(an)(an)化(hua)縣(xian)、桃江(jiang)(jiang)縣(xian)、沅江(jiang)(jiang)市、南縣(xian)、大通(tong)(tong)湖(hu)區(qu)(qu)等(deng)縣(xian)市區(qu)(qu)已批(pi)復的(de)(de)“十四五”集(ji)中式(shi)(shi)(shi)光(guang)(guang)(guang)伏(fu)(fu)項(xiang)目開(kai)(kai)(kai)發(fa)(fa)(fa)(fa)(fa)建(jian)(jian)設(she)(she)。充(chong)分(fen)發(fa)(fa)(fa)(fa)(fa)揮沅江(jiang)(jiang)市漉湖(hu)和安(an)(an)化(hua)縣(xian)大峰山(shan)、芙蓉山(shan)、天子山(shan)等(deng)區(qu)(qu)域的(de)(de)風(feng)能(neng)(neng)資源(yuan)優(you)勢(shi),推動(dong)集(ji)中式(shi)(shi)(shi)風(feng)電(dian)項(xiang)目開(kai)(kai)(kai)發(fa)(fa)(fa)(fa)(fa)建(jian)(jian)設(she)(she)。因地制宜開(kai)(kai)(kai)發(fa)(fa)(fa)(fa)(fa)利用一(yi)批(pi)農(nong)(nong)光(guang)(guang)(guang)互補(bu)、林光(guang)(guang)(guang)互補(bu)和漁光(guang)(guang)(guang)互補(bu)等(deng)集(ji)中式(shi)(shi)(shi)光(guang)(guang)(guang)伏(fu)(fu)項(xiang)目,打(da)造(zao)“光(guang)(guang)(guang)伏(fu)(fu)+生(sheng)態治理”模式(shi)(shi)(shi)。重點(dian)依托資源(yuan)稟(bing)賦(fu)較好,且具備建(jian)(jian)設(she)(she)條件的(de)(de)安(an)(an)化(hua)縣(xian)、沅江(jiang)(jiang)市、大通(tong)(tong)湖(hu)區(qu)(qu)等(deng)縣(xian)市區(qu)(qu),布(bu)(bu)(bu)(bu)局(ju)建(jian)(jian)設(she)(she)一(yi)批(pi)多能(neng)(neng)互補(bu)清(qing)潔能(neng)(neng)源(yuan)基地。大力發(fa)(fa)(fa)(fa)(fa)展分(fen)布(bu)(bu)(bu)(bu)式(shi)(shi)(shi)光(guang)(guang)(guang)伏(fu)(fu),支持“風(feng)/光(guang)(guang)(guang)+儲能(neng)(neng)”開(kai)(kai)(kai)發(fa)(fa)(fa)(fa)(fa)模式(shi)(shi)(shi),鼓勵分(fen)布(bu)(bu)(bu)(bu)式(shi)(shi)(shi)新能(neng)(neng)源(yuan)就(jiu)地就(jiu)近開(kai)(kai)(kai)發(fa)(fa)(fa)(fa)(fa)利用,全面(mian)推進(jin)南縣(xian)整縣(xian)屋頂分(fen)布(bu)(bu)(bu)(bu)式(shi)(shi)(shi)光(guang)(guang)(guang)伏(fu)(fu)開(kai)(kai)(kai)發(fa)(fa)(fa)(fa)(fa)試點(dian)建(jian)(jian)設(she)(she)。積極(ji)推動(dong)工業園(yuan)區(qu)(qu)、公(gong)共機(ji)構(gou)、商場等(deng)屋頂光(guang)(guang)(guang)伏(fu)(fu)開(kai)(kai)(kai)發(fa)(fa)(fa)(fa)(fa),支持園(yuan)區(qu)(qu)結(jie)合(he)消納條件積極(ji)發(fa)(fa)(fa)(fa)(fa)展屋頂分(fen)布(bu)(bu)(bu)(bu)式(shi)(shi)(shi)光(guang)(guang)(guang)伏(fu)(fu)發(fa)(fa)(fa)(fa)(fa)電(dian)。促進(jin)分(fen)布(bu)(bu)(bu)(bu)式(shi)(shi)(shi)光(guang)(guang)(guang)伏(fu)(fu)與(yu)交通(tong)(tong)、建(jian)(jian)筑、園(yuan)區(qu)(qu)等(deng)多場景融合(he)發(fa)(fa)(fa)(fa)(fa)展。深入落(luo)實鄉村振(zhen)興戰略,推進(jin)農(nong)(nong)村分(fen)布(bu)(bu)(bu)(bu)式(shi)(shi)(shi)新能(neng)(neng)源(yuan)建(jian)(jian)設(she)(she)。到2030年,力爭全市風(feng)電(dian)、光(guang)(guang)(guang)伏(fu)(fu)發(fa)(fa)(fa)(fa)(fa)電(dian)裝機(ji)規模達到500萬千瓦(wa)以上(shang)。 2.積極(ji)推動水電深度挖(wa)潛(qian)和其它清潔能(neng)源(yuan)發(fa)電 統籌水(shui)電(dian)(dian)開發(fa)(fa)(fa)和生(sheng)態保(bao)護(hu),鼓勵有(you)(you)(you)條件(jian)的水(shui)電(dian)(dian)站(zhan)擴(kuo)機增容,重(zhong)點對現有(you)(you)(you)大型水(shui)電(dian)(dian)站(zhan)進行(xing)擴(kuo)機提質,有(you)(you)(you)序(xu)推(tui)進已開工抽水(shui)蓄能電(dian)(dian)站(zhan)項目、大型水(shui)庫項目建設。推(tui)進在(zai)運水(shui)電(dian)(dian)站(zhan)優化升(sheng)級,對老舊電(dian)(dian)站(zhan)設備實施改(gai)造與技術升(sheng)級,實現市域(yu)內多點式(shi)小(xiao)水(shui)電(dian)(dian)集中(zhong)式(shi)管(guan)理和智能化運維托管(guan)。穩步發(fa)(fa)(fa)展城鎮生(sheng)活垃圾焚(fen)燒發(fa)(fa)(fa)電(dian)(dian)及(ji)固體成(cheng)型燃料綜合利用(yong)項目,提高全市垃圾處置能力(li)。有(you)(you)(you)序(xu)發(fa)(fa)(fa)展農林生(sheng)物(wu)質直燃發(fa)(fa)(fa)電(dian)(dian)項目,鼓勵沼氣、液(ye)(ye)體生(sheng)物(wu)燃料、液(ye)(ye)體及(ji)固體成(cheng)型燃料綜合利用(yong)。繼續(xu)做(zuo)好桃花(hua)江(jiang)核電(dian)(dian)場(chang)址保(bao)護(hu)工作(zuo)。到2025年,常規(gui)水(shui)電(dian)(dian)裝機規(gui)模達(da)到140萬千(qian)瓦以上,生(sheng)物(wu)質發(fa)(fa)(fa)電(dian)(dian)裝機達(da)到11萬千(qian)瓦以上。 3.因地制宜推動非化(hua)石能源非電利用 充(chong)分挖掘益陽市地(di)(di)熱(re)能(neng)資源開(kai)發(fa)利(li)用潛力(li),開(kai)展(zhan)(zhan)(zhan)(zhan)(zhan)淺層地(di)(di)熱(re)能(neng)集(ji)(ji)中規(gui)模化(hua)應用,以資水沿岸及以南區(qu)域為(wei)重點(dian),優先發(fa)展(zhan)(zhan)(zhan)(zhan)(zhan)地(di)(di)埋管地(di)(di)源熱(re)泵,積極(ji)發(fa)展(zhan)(zhan)(zhan)(zhan)(zhan)地(di)(di)表(biao)水源和污水水源熱(re)泵,積極(ji)在適宜(yi)地(di)(di)源熱(re)泵系(xi)統(tong)開(kai)發(fa)的(de)地(di)(di)區(qu)開(kai)展(zhan)(zhan)(zhan)(zhan)(zhan)小(xiao)型淺層地(di)(di)熱(re)能(neng)開(kai)發(fa)試點(dian)項目(mu)。鼓勵新(xin)開(kai)發(fa)片(pian)區(qu)將地(di)(di)熱(re)能(neng)集(ji)(ji)中供(gong)(gong)暖(nuan)/冷(leng)作(zuo)為(wei)必(bi)備的(de)市政基礎設(she)施,支持在有條件的(de)老(lao)城區(qu)探索開(kai)展(zhan)(zhan)(zhan)(zhan)(zhan)地(di)(di)熱(re)能(neng)集(ji)(ji)中供(gong)(gong)暖(nuan)/冷(leng)改(gai)造試點(dian),建設(she)冬暖(nuan)夏涼幸(xing)福新(xin)益陽。推進生(sheng)(sheng)(sheng)物質能(neng)多元化(hua)發(fa)展(zhan)(zhan)(zhan)(zhan)(zhan),推動生(sheng)(sheng)(sheng)物質固體(ti)成型燃料綜合應用;鼓勵生(sheng)(sheng)(sheng)物質直燃發(fa)電向熱(re)電聯(lian)產轉型,在具有穩定燃料來(lai)源和熱(re)負荷的(de)工(gong)業園區(qu)就(jiu)近布(bu)局生(sheng)(sheng)(sheng)物質熱(re)電聯(lian)產項目(mu)和集(ji)(ji)中供(gong)(gong)熱(re)供(gong)(gong)氣項目(mu),重點(dian)推動已納(na)入《湖南省“十四五”可再生(sheng)(sheng)(sheng)能(neng)源發(fa)展(zhan)(zhan)(zhan)(zhan)(zhan)規(gui)劃》的(de)生(sheng)(sheng)(sheng)物質熱(re)電聯(lian)產項目(mu)建設(she),全面(mian)推動非化(hua)石能(neng)源清潔高效利(li)用。 4.充分發揮煤電基礎保供作用 筑(zhu)牢能(neng)源安(an)全(quan)供應保障底線,推(tui)動煤(mei)電(dian)(dian)向基礎保障性(xing)和系統調節性(xing)電(dian)(dian)源并(bing)重轉型。充分發揮煤(mei)電(dian)(dian)項目對全(quan)市(shi)、長株潭地區(qu)兜底保障作用,優化存量煤(mei)電(dian)(dian)機(ji)組(zu)運行,加(jia)強技術管(guan)理(li)(li)和安(an)全(quan)管(guan)理(li)(li)。繼續推(tui)進煤(mei)電(dian)(dian)擴建(jian),提高煤(mei)電(dian)(dian)能(neng)效(xiao)準入(ru)門檻,加(jia)快(kuai)推(tui)動已開(kai)工煤(mei)電(dian)(dian)項目建(jian)成投產,新建(jian)的煤(mei)電(dian)(dian)機(ji)組(zu)原則上采用超(chao)超(chao)臨界且供電(dian)(dian)煤(mei)耗(hao)低(di)于270克標準煤(mei)/千瓦時的機(ji)組(zu)。到(dao)2025年,全(quan)市(shi)支撐性(xing)煤(mei)電(dian)(dian)裝機(ji)規模達380萬千瓦以上。 5.推動構建(jian)新(xin)型電力系統(tong) 錨定“源(yuan)(yuan)網(wang)(wang)(wang)(wang)(wang)荷(he)(he)(he)儲(chu)(chu)(chu)運(yun)(yun)(yun)”各環節,加快推動(dong)(dong)電(dian)(dian)(dian)(dian)(dian)(dian)力(li)(li)(li)系(xi)(xi)統(tong)(tong)向適應(ying)(ying)大(da)規模高(gao)比例(li)新(xin)(xin)能(neng)(neng)(neng)(neng)(neng)(neng)源(yuan)(yuan)方向演進,增強(qiang)電(dian)(dian)(dian)(dian)(dian)(dian)源(yuan)(yuan)協調(diao)優化運(yun)(yun)(yun)行能(neng)(neng)(neng)(neng)(neng)(neng)力(li)(li)(li),創(chuang)新(xin)(xin)電(dian)(dian)(dian)(dian)(dian)(dian)網(wang)(wang)(wang)(wang)(wang)形態和(he)運(yun)(yun)(yun)行模式,顯著提(ti)升電(dian)(dian)(dian)(dian)(dian)(dian)力(li)(li)(li)負(fu)(fu)荷(he)(he)(he)彈(dan)性(xing)(xing),大(da)力(li)(li)(li)推進電(dian)(dian)(dian)(dian)(dian)(dian)源(yuan)(yuan)側(ce)、電(dian)(dian)(dian)(dian)(dian)(dian)網(wang)(wang)(wang)(wang)(wang)側(ce)和(he)用戶側(ce)儲(chu)(chu)(chu)能(neng)(neng)(neng)(neng)(neng)(neng)發展,保障新(xin)(xin)能(neng)(neng)(neng)(neng)(neng)(neng)源(yuan)(yuan)消(xiao)(xiao)納(na)(na)和(he)電(dian)(dian)(dian)(dian)(dian)(dian)力(li)(li)(li)安(an)(an)全(quan)穩定運(yun)(yun)(yun)行。創(chuang)新(xin)(xin)電(dian)(dian)(dian)(dian)(dian)(dian)網(wang)(wang)(wang)(wang)(wang)結(jie)構形態和(he)運(yun)(yun)(yun)行模式。積極構建堅強(qiang)電(dian)(dian)(dian)(dian)(dian)(dian)網(wang)(wang)(wang)(wang)(wang)主(zhu)網(wang)(wang)(wang)(wang)(wang)架,拓寬省網(wang)(wang)(wang)(wang)(wang)電(dian)(dian)(dian)(dian)(dian)(dian)力(li)(li)(li)輸送通(tong)道(dao),為(wei)新(xin)(xin)能(neng)(neng)(neng)(neng)(neng)(neng)源(yuan)(yuan)電(dian)(dian)(dian)(dian)(dian)(dian)力(li)(li)(li)輸送提(ti)供(gong)接(jie)入(ru)點。加快建設桃江(jiang)縣、沅江(jiang)市等(deng)縣市區(qu)220千(qian)(qian)伏(fu)輸變(bian)電(dian)(dian)(dian)(dian)(dian)(dian)工(gong)(gong)程(cheng),實現(xian)220千(qian)(qian)伏(fu)電(dian)(dian)(dian)(dian)(dian)(dian)網(wang)(wang)(wang)(wang)(wang)縣級全(quan)覆蓋(gai)。加快全(quan)市配電(dian)(dian)(dian)(dian)(dian)(dian)網(wang)(wang)(wang)(wang)(wang)智能(neng)(neng)(neng)(neng)(neng)(neng)化、數(shu)字(zi)化提(ti)檔升級,鞏固滿足大(da)規模分(fen)(fen)(fen)布(bu)式可(ke)(ke)再生(sheng)能(neng)(neng)(neng)(neng)(neng)(neng)源(yuan)(yuan)接(jie)入(ru)的配電(dian)(dian)(dian)(dian)(dian)(dian)網(wang)(wang)(wang)(wang)(wang),建設以消(xiao)(xiao)納(na)(na)新(xin)(xin)能(neng)(neng)(neng)(neng)(neng)(neng)源(yuan)(yuan)為(wei)主(zhu)的智能(neng)(neng)(neng)(neng)(neng)(neng)微電(dian)(dian)(dian)(dian)(dian)(dian)網(wang)(wang)(wang)(wang)(wang),推動(dong)(dong)電(dian)(dian)(dian)(dian)(dian)(dian)網(wang)(wang)(wang)(wang)(wang)之間柔性(xing)(xing)可(ke)(ke)控(kong)互聯。增強(qiang)系(xi)(xi)統(tong)(tong)資源(yuan)(yuan)調(diao)節能(neng)(neng)(neng)(neng)(neng)(neng)力(li)(li)(li)。加快已(yi)開工(gong)(gong)抽水蓄能(neng)(neng)(neng)(neng)(neng)(neng)電(dian)(dian)(dian)(dian)(dian)(dian)站(zhan)項(xiang)目建設,為(wei)湖南省電(dian)(dian)(dian)(dian)(dian)(dian)網(wang)(wang)(wang)(wang)(wang)安(an)(an)全(quan)運(yun)(yun)(yun)行提(ti)供(gong)強(qiang)有力(li)(li)(li)保障。加快新(xin)(xin)型(xing)(xing)儲(chu)(chu)(chu)能(neng)(neng)(neng)(neng)(neng)(neng)規模化應(ying)(ying)用,支(zhi)持(chi)新(xin)(xin)能(neng)(neng)(neng)(neng)(neng)(neng)源(yuan)(yuan)合(he)理配置儲(chu)(chu)(chu)能(neng)(neng)(neng)(neng)(neng)(neng)系(xi)(xi)統(tong)(tong),推動(dong)(dong)風電(dian)(dian)(dian)(dian)(dian)(dian)、集(ji)中式光(guang)伏(fu)發電(dian)(dian)(dian)(dian)(dian)(dian)項(xiang)目分(fen)(fen)(fen)別按照不低(di)于裝機容量(liang)(liang)的15%、5%比例(li)(儲(chu)(chu)(chu)能(neng)(neng)(neng)(neng)(neng)(neng)時長2小時)配建儲(chu)(chu)(chu)能(neng)(neng)(neng)(neng)(neng)(neng)電(dian)(dian)(dian)(dian)(dian)(dian)站(zhan)。充分(fen)(fen)(fen)挖掘電(dian)(dian)(dian)(dian)(dian)(dian)力(li)(li)(li)需求(qiu)側(ce)響應(ying)(ying)能(neng)(neng)(neng)(neng)(neng)(neng)力(li)(li)(li),因地制宜發展分(fen)(fen)(fen)布(bu)式能(neng)(neng)(neng)(neng)(neng)(neng)源(yuan)(yuan)、微網(wang)(wang)(wang)(wang)(wang)、儲(chu)(chu)(chu)能(neng)(neng)(neng)(neng)(neng)(neng)、電(dian)(dian)(dian)(dian)(dian)(dian)動(dong)(dong)汽車智能(neng)(neng)(neng)(neng)(neng)(neng)充放電(dian)(dian)(dian)(dian)(dian)(dian)等(deng)智慧高(gao)效(xiao)用能(neng)(neng)(neng)(neng)(neng)(neng)模式,引導企(qi)業(ye)自備電(dian)(dian)(dian)(dian)(dian)(dian)廠(chang)、工(gong)(gong)業(ye)可(ke)(ke)控(kong)負(fu)(fu)荷(he)(he)(he)等(deng)參與系(xi)(xi)統(tong)(tong)調(diao)節。提(ti)升系(xi)(xi)統(tong)(tong)智能(neng)(neng)(neng)(neng)(neng)(neng)調(diao)度(du)運(yun)(yun)(yun)行水平(ping)。積極推動(dong)(dong)電(dian)(dian)(dian)(dian)(dian)(dian)力(li)(li)(li)系(xi)(xi)統(tong)(tong)各環節向智能(neng)(neng)(neng)(neng)(neng)(neng)化、數(shu)字(zi)化方向轉型(xing)(xing),加強(qiang)電(dian)(dian)(dian)(dian)(dian)(dian)網(wang)(wang)(wang)(wang)(wang)柔性(xing)(xing)精細(xi)管(guan)控(kong),促進源(yuan)(yuan)網(wang)(wang)(wang)(wang)(wang)荷(he)(he)(he)儲(chu)(chu)(chu)銜接(jie)和(he)多源(yuan)(yuan)協調(diao),鞏固提(ti)升農村電(dian)(dian)(dian)(dian)(dian)(dian)網(wang)(wang)(wang)(wang)(wang),形成結(jie)構合(he)理、綠色(se)智能(neng)(neng)(neng)(neng)(neng)(neng)、經濟高(gao)效(xiao)的現(xian)代配電(dian)(dian)(dian)(dian)(dian)(dian)網(wang)(wang)(wang)(wang)(wang),基本實現(xian)城鄉供(gong)電(dian)(dian)(dian)(dian)(dian)(dian)服務均等(deng)化。到(dao)(dao)(dao)2025年,新(xin)(xin)型(xing)(xing)儲(chu)(chu)(chu)能(neng)(neng)(neng)(neng)(neng)(neng)裝機容量(liang)(liang)達(da)到(dao)(dao)(dao)20萬千(qian)(qian)瓦以上。到(dao)(dao)(dao)2030年,全(quan)市電(dian)(dian)(dian)(dian)(dian)(dian)網(wang)(wang)(wang)(wang)(wang)尖峰負(fu)(fu)荷(he)(he)(he)響應(ying)(ying)能(neng)(neng)(neng)(neng)(neng)(neng)力(li)(li)(li)達(da)到(dao)(dao)(dao)5%以上。 專欄1 能源結(jie)構(gou)調整(zheng)優(you)化重(zhong)點(dian)行動 1.新能(neng)(neng)源(yuan)高質(zhi)量躍升發(fa)展行動。風電(dian):充(chong)分發(fa)揮沅江(jiang)(jiang)市(shi)漉湖和安(an)化縣(xian)大(da)峰山、芙(fu)蓉山、天子山等(deng)(deng)區域的風能(neng)(neng)資源(yuan)優勢,推(tui)動集中(zhong)式風電(dian)項(xiang)目(mu)開(kai)發(fa)建(jian)設。光伏:加快推(tui)進(jin)(jin)赫山區、安(an)化縣(xian)、桃江(jiang)(jiang)縣(xian)、沅江(jiang)(jiang)市(shi)、南縣(xian)、大(da)通湖區等(deng)(deng)縣(xian)市(shi)區已批復的“十四五”集中(zhong)式光伏項(xiang)目(mu)開(kai)發(fa)建(jian)設;推(tui)進(jin)(jin)南縣(xian)整縣(xian)屋頂分布式光伏開(kai)發(fa)試(shi)點建(jian)設。生物質(zhi):推(tui)動已納入《湖南省(sheng)“十四五”可再(zai)生能(neng)(neng)源(yuan)發(fa)展規劃(hua)》的生物質(zhi)熱電(dian)聯產項(xiang)目(mu)建(jian)設。 2.調(diao)節(jie)性電(dian)(dian)源(yuan)規模化(hua)多(duo)元化(hua)發(fa)展行動(dong)(dong)。抽水(shui)蓄(xu)能:積極開展中小型(xing)抽水(shui)蓄(xu)能電(dian)(dian)站建設試點,加快推進(jin)已開工(gong)抽水(shui)蓄(xu)能電(dian)(dian)站項目(mu)建成投產。煤電(dian)(dian)靈活性改造:優先提(ti)升(sheng)30萬千(qian)瓦級煤電(dian)(dian)機(ji)組鍋(guo)爐穩燃改造,提(ti)升(sheng)煤電(dian)(dian)機(ji)組深度調(diao)峰能力。新型(xing)儲能:推動(dong)(dong)風電(dian)(dian)、集中式光伏(fu)發(fa)電(dian)(dian)項目(mu)分(fen)別按照不低(di)于裝機(ji)容量的15%、5%比例(儲能時(shi)長2小時(shi))配建儲能電(dian)(dian)站。 3.適應新能源躍(yue)升(sheng)發展(zhan)的電(dian)網構建(jian)(jian)行動(dong)。提高配電(dian)網可靠性和智能化水平,加(jia)快人工智能、大(da)數據等(deng)智能化技術應用,滿足大(da)規模分布式電(dian)源廣泛接入和高效消(xiao)納。加(jia)快建(jian)(jian)設桃江(jiang)縣(xian)、沅(yuan)江(jiang)市等(deng)縣(xian)市區的220千(qian)伏(fu)輸(shu)變(bian)(bian)電(dian)工程(cheng),實現220千(qian)伏(fu)電(dian)網縣(xian)級全覆蓋(gai);依托500千(qian)伏(fu)變(bian)(bian)電(dian)站新建(jian)(jian)補強區域(yu)網架結(jie)構,科(ke)學實施分區分片(pian)運行。推(tui)動(dong)新能源配套送出工程(cheng)與項目同(tong)步(bu)規劃(hua)、同(tong)步(bu)建(jian)(jian)設、同(tong)步(bu)并網。 2.推(tui)動能(neng)源產業節能(neng)降碳 推(tui)動(dong)煤(mei)(mei)炭(tan)清(qing)潔(jie)低碳運輸,進一(yi)步提(ti)升(sheng)(sheng)市(shi)(shi)(shi)外優質煤(mei)(mei)炭(tan)調入能(neng)(neng)(neng)力,加(jia)(jia)(jia)(jia)強(qiang)流(liu)(liu)通環節煤(mei)(mei)炭(tan)質量(liang)(liang)跟蹤監測和管理(li)(li),嚴(yan)防劣質煤(mei)(mei)炭(tan)在(zai)我市(shi)(shi)(shi)流(liu)(liu)通、銷售和使用(yong)。加(jia)(jia)(jia)(jia)快存量(liang)(liang)煤(mei)(mei)電機組節能(neng)(neng)(neng)降(jiang)耗改(gai)(gai)造(zao)、供(gong)熱改(gai)(gai)造(zao)、靈活性(xing)改(gai)(gai)造(zao)“三改(gai)(gai)聯動(dong)”,加(jia)(jia)(jia)(jia)強(qiang)自(zi)備(bei)電廠調度運行管理(li)(li)。加(jia)(jia)(jia)(jia)強(qiang)電網老舊(jiu)設(she)備(bei)改(gai)(gai)造(zao)、用(yong)戶表(biao)計輪換和接戶線(xian)改(gai)(gai)造(zao)。加(jia)(jia)(jia)(jia)快推(tui)進全市(shi)(shi)(shi)每小時(shi)35蒸(zheng)噸以下的(de)(de)燃(ran)煤(mei)(mei)鍋(guo)爐及茶水(shui)爐、經(jing)營性(xing)爐灶、儲糧烘干設(she)備(bei)等燃(ran)煤(mei)(mei)設(she)施的(de)(de)淘汰改(gai)(gai)造(zao),各縣市(shi)(shi)(shi)區城市(shi)(shi)(shi)建成區禁止新建每小時(shi)35蒸(zheng)噸以下的(de)(de)燃(ran)煤(mei)(mei)鍋(guo)爐。合理(li)(li)控制石油(you)在(zai)一(yi)次能(neng)(neng)(neng)源(yuan)消費中的(de)(de)占比,持續推(tui)動(dong)成品油(you)質量(liang)(liang)升(sheng)(sheng)級,并以交通領(ling)域(yu)為重(zhong)點推(tui)動(dong)燃(ran)油(you)清(qing)潔(jie)替代和能(neng)(neng)(neng)效提(ti)升(sheng)(sheng)。加(jia)(jia)(jia)(jia)快能(neng)(neng)(neng)源(yuan)產(chan)業(ye)鏈數字化(hua)升(sheng)(sheng)級,推(tui)動(dong)實(shi)現(xian)能(neng)(neng)(neng)源(yuan)系統實(shi)時(shi)監測、智能(neng)(neng)(neng)調控和優化(hua)運行,提(ti)高能(neng)(neng)(neng)源(yuan)系統整體效率,降(jiang)低能(neng)(neng)(neng)源(yuan)消耗和碳排放(fang)量(liang)(liang)。到2025年,全市(shi)(shi)(shi)平(ping)均供(gong)電煤(mei)(mei)耗降(jiang)至300克(ke)/千瓦時(shi)以下。 3.提升能(neng)源資源綜合利用水平 積極推(tui)(tui)動煤炭轉化、儲(chu)運等(deng)環節的(de)余(yu)熱、余(yu)壓等(deng)余(yu)能資(zi)(zi)源(yuan)(yuan)回收利(li)(li)(li)用(yong),在水泥、化工(gong)等(deng)行業優(you)先布局余(yu)能綜(zong)合(he)發電(dian)項目,提升能源(yuan)(yuan)梯(ti)級(ji)綜(zong)合(he)利(li)(li)(li)用(yong)水平。推(tui)(tui)動園(yuan)區(qu)(qu)循(xun)環化改造(zao),充(chong)分發揮(hui)益陽市(shi)(shi)靜(jing)脈產(chan)(chan)業園(yuan)示范(fan)作(zuo)用(yong),推(tui)(tui)進安化經開(kai)區(qu)(qu)國家(jia)循(xun)環化改造(zao)示范(fan)園(yuan)區(qu)(qu)建(jian)設(she)(she)。加(jia)快工(gong)業固(gu)廢(fei)規模化綜(zong)合(he)利(li)(li)(li)用(yong),推(tui)(tui)進尾礦(共伴生(sheng)礦)、粉煤灰(hui)、煤矸石、冶煉渣(zha)、工(gong)業副產(chan)(chan)石膏、化工(gong)廢(fei)渣(zha)等(deng)工(gong)業固(gu)廢(fei)在有價組分提取、建(jian)材生(sheng)產(chan)(chan)、市(shi)(shi)政設(she)(she)施建(jian)設(she)(she)、井下充(chong)填、生(sheng)態(tai)修復、土壤治(zhi)理等(deng)領域的(de)規模化利(li)(li)(li)用(yong),推(tui)(tui)進廢(fei)鋼鐵、廢(fei)有色金屬、廢(fei)塑料、廢(fei)舊(jiu)輪胎、廢(fei)紙、廢(fei)棄電(dian)器(qi)電(dian)子產(chan)(chan)品(pin)、廢(fei)舊(jiu)動力電(dian)池、廢(fei)鉛蓄(xu)電(dian)池、廢(fei)油、廢(fei)舊(jiu)紡織品(pin)等(deng)再(zai)生(sheng)資(zi)(zi)源(yuan)(yuan)回收利(li)(li)(li)用(yong)。大力推(tui)(tui)動建(jian)筑垃(la)(la)圾資(zi)(zi)源(yuan)(yuan)化利(li)(li)(li)用(yong),推(tui)(tui)進工(gong)程渣(zha)土、工(gong)程泥漿、拆(chai)除垃(la)(la)圾、工(gong)程垃(la)(la)圾、裝修垃(la)(la)圾等(deng)資(zi)(zi)源(yuan)(yuan)化利(li)(li)(li)用(yong),提升再(zai)生(sheng)產(chan)(chan)品(pin)的(de)市(shi)(shi)場(chang)使用(yong)規模。到(dao)2025年,在資(zi)(zi)陽區(qu)(qu)、赫山區(qu)(qu)、沅江市(shi)(shi)和桃江縣建(jian)設(she)(she)4個建(jian)筑垃(la)(la)圾資(zi)(zi)源(yuan)(yuan)化利(li)(li)(li)用(yong)基地,建(jian)筑垃(la)(la)圾資(zi)(zi)源(yuan)(yuan)化利(li)(li)(li)用(yong)率達(da)(da)(da)到(dao)70%以上,大宗固(gu)廢(fei)年利(li)(li)(li)用(yong)量(liang)達(da)(da)(da)到(dao)1000萬噸左(zuo)右。到(dao)2030年,大宗固(gu)廢(fei)年利(li)(li)(li)用(yong)量(liang)達(da)(da)(da)到(dao)1300萬噸左(zuo)右。 專(zhuan)欄3 能源產業鏈減碳重點行動(dong) 1.燃煤發電(dian)機組(zu)節能降(jiang)碳(tan)行動。推(tui)動煤電(dian)機組(zu)低溫省煤器、汽輪機流通(tong)部分(fen)改造,到(dao)2025年,力爭(zheng)市(shi)域范(fan)圍內煤電(dian)機組(zu)供(gong)電(dian)煤耗下(xia)降(jiang)5.66克/千瓦時。 2.燃煤(mei)發電(dian)機組(zu)供(gong)熱(re)(re)(re)改造行動(dong)。促進煤(mei)電(dian)機組(zu)向(xiang)熱(re)(re)(re)電(dian)聯產機組(zu)轉型(xing),推(tui)動(dong)煤(mei)電(dian)機組(zu)抽(chou)汽供(gong)熱(re)(re)(re)改造,積極拓展工業(ye)供(gong)熱(re)(re)(re)市場(chang),適當發展長輸供(gong)熱(re)(re)(re)項目。到(dao)2025年,力爭市域(yu)范(fan)圍內煤(mei)電(dian)機組(zu)供(gong)電(dian)煤(mei)耗下降(jiang)2.7克/千(qian)瓦時。 專欄4 能源低碳科技創新行動 1、能(neng)(neng)(neng)源(yuan)(yuan)與(yu)數(shu)(shu)字技術融合創新(xin)攻關。充分利用(yong)本(ben)市智慧城市與(yu)大數(shu)(shu)據(ju)中心已(yi)有的(de)充沛算力、存(cun)儲(chu)和(he)(he)網(wang)絡資(zi)源(yuan)(yuan),進一(yi)步加強數(shu)(shu)字技術與(yu)能(neng)(neng)(neng)源(yuan)(yuan)系統(tong)的(de)深度(du)融合。統(tong)籌推(tui)進全市煤、電、油(you)、氣、新(xin)能(neng)(neng)(neng)源(yuan)(yuan)和(he)(he)儲(chu)能(neng)(neng)(neng)靈活高效利用(yong)。開展綜(zong)合能(neng)(neng)(neng)源(yuan)(yuan)與(yu)數(shu)(shu)字能(neng)(neng)(neng)源(yuan)(yuan)系統(tong)(源(yuan)(yuan)網(wang)荷儲(chu))一(yi)體化(hua)(hua)關鍵技術研究及示范,推(tui)進全市能(neng)(neng)(neng)碳(tan)一(yi)體化(hua)(hua)數(shu)(shu)據(ju)平臺建設,實現(xian)多層級能(neng)(neng)(neng)耗和(he)(he)碳(tan)排(pai)放數(shu)(shu)據(ju)一(yi)體采(cai)集、一(yi)體統(tong)計(ji)、一(yi)體監測。 2、新能(neng)源及電(dian)(dian)(dian)(dian)力(li)(li)裝(zhuang)備(bei)(bei)(bei)技(ji)術攻關(guan)(guan)(guan)(guan)。重點(dian)發(fa)(fa)(fa)展(zhan)以(yi)配套新能(neng)源裝(zhuang)備(bei)(bei)(bei)的(de)電(dian)(dian)(dian)(dian)子(zi)元(yuan)器件產品(pin)、動(dong)(dong)(dong)力(li)(li)電(dian)(dian)(dian)(dian)池(chi)及電(dian)(dian)(dian)(dian)池(chi)動(dong)(dong)(dong)力(li)(li)系統、太(tai)陽能(neng)發(fa)(fa)(fa)電(dian)(dian)(dian)(dian)、風(feng)電(dian)(dian)(dian)(dian)裝(zhuang)備(bei)(bei)(bei)等核心產品(pin)。尤其是大(da)功率電(dian)(dian)(dian)(dian)容、電(dian)(dian)(dian)(dian)阻、動(dong)(dong)(dong)力(li)(li)電(dian)(dian)(dian)(dian)池(chi)、鎳(nie)氫電(dian)(dian)(dian)(dian)池(chi)、石墨(mo)烯固態電(dian)(dian)(dian)(dian)容、動(dong)(dong)(dong)力(li)(li)電(dian)(dian)(dian)(dian)池(chi)三元(yuan)正極(ji)材料(liao)等。重點(dian)打(da)造鋰離子(zi)電(dian)(dian)(dian)(dian)池(chi)關(guan)(guan)(guan)(guan)鍵(jian)材料(liao)、鎳(nie)氫電(dian)(dian)(dian)(dian)池(chi)關(guan)(guan)(guan)(guan)鍵(jian)材料(liao),加(jia)強電(dian)(dian)(dian)(dian)解(jie)液、動(dong)(dong)(dong)力(li)(li)電(dian)(dian)(dian)(dian)池(chi)隔(ge)膜的(de)技(ji)術攻關(guan)(guan)(guan)(guan)。加(jia)大(da)新能(neng)源發(fa)(fa)(fa)電(dian)(dian)(dian)(dian)裝(zhuang)備(bei)(bei)(bei)的(de)設計(ji)、研發(fa)(fa)(fa),發(fa)(fa)(fa)展(zhan)風(feng)電(dian)(dian)(dian)(dian)發(fa)(fa)(fa)電(dian)(dian)(dian)(dian)機(ji)組及關(guan)(guan)(guan)(guan)鍵(jian)部件,以(yi)太(tai)陽能(neng)光(guang)(guang)伏(fu)(fu)硅片、磁性材料(liao)、藍寶石、碳化硅為重點(dian),推動(dong)(dong)(dong)消(xiao)費電(dian)(dian)(dian)(dian)子(zi)和(he)(he)光(guang)(guang)伏(fu)(fu)產業鏈(lian)智能(neng)裝(zhuang)備(bei)(bei)(bei)研發(fa)(fa)(fa)技(ji)術升(sheng)級。積極(ji)發(fa)(fa)(fa)展(zhan)“新能(neng)源+儲能(neng)”模式,加(jia)快(kuai)風(feng)力(li)(li)發(fa)(fa)(fa)電(dian)(dian)(dian)(dian)機(ji)、光(guang)(guang)伏(fu)(fu)控制器、風(feng)機(ji)控制器以(yi)及光(guang)(guang)伏(fu)(fu)并(bing)網逆變器和(he)(he)風(feng)機(ji)并(bing)網逆變器等系列產品(pin)的(de)升(sheng)級。 3、氫(qing)(qing)能和(he)(he)燃(ran)料(liao)電池技(ji)術(shu)(shu)攻(gong)關(guan)。鼓勵在(zai)益(yi)陽(yang)高(gao)(gao)新(xin)技(ji)術(shu)(shu)產業開發區等具備(bei)氫(qing)(qing)能生產、利(li)用條件(jian)的(de)國家和(he)(he)省級重點(dian)園(yuan)區,加(jia)強富(fu)氫(qing)(qing)尾氣PSA提純制氫(qing)(qing)及高(gao)(gao)效利(li)用、高(gao)(gao)性(xing)能燃(ran)料(liao)電池及高(gao)(gao)效氫(qing)(qing)氣制取、純化(hua)、儲運和(he)(he)加(jia)氫(qing)(qing)站等關(guan)鍵技(ji)術(shu)(shu)攻(gong)關(guan)和(he)(he)產業示范。重點(dian)突破大規模、高(gao)(gao)效率、長壽命質子交換(huan)膜電解(jie)水制氫(qing)(qing)技(ji)術(shu)(shu),研究電解(jie)水制氫(qing)(qing)技(ji)術(shu)(shu)、合成(cheng)氨技(ji)術(shu)(shu)以及氨燃(ran)燒與(yu)可再生能源發電一體化(hua)協同技(ji)術(shu)(shu)創新(xin)。積極探索氫(qing)(qing)能冶(ye)金、水泥熟料(liao)煅燒氫(qing)(qing)能利(li)用技(ji)術(shu)(shu)。
